The perimeter of a circular field is 242 m. The area of the field is
Let the radius if circular field be r
Perimeter of circular field = 2πr
Perimeter of circular field = 242 m
⇒ 2πr = 242 m
⇒ 2 × 22/7 × r = 242 m
⇒ r = 242 × 1/2 × 7/22 = 38.5 m
∴ Radius of circular field = 38.5 m
Area of the field = πr2
= 22/7 × 38.52 m2
= 22/7 × 1482.5 m2 = 4658.5 m2
∴ Area of the field = 4658.5 m2
